2. Immigration visa application procedures
1) The guarantor applies to the governor of the province where he is located, and at the same time delivers the guarantor's residence certificate, identity certificate, proof of residence and economic conditions, such as rent receipt, electricity and gas bill receipt, and kinship certificate indicating the relationship between the two parties. The last kind of proof needs to be handled by the applicant in our country at the notary office of his place of residence. After being certified by the French Embassy in China, it should be submitted to the French authorities.
(2) After accepting the application, the Governor will hand over all the materials to the Immigration Bureau for detailed investigation. After investigation, if the guarantor is a French citizen or a foreigner with long-term residency, and his living area and economic income meet the conditions of family reunion, he can obtain an entry permit.
(3) If the entry is approved, the Immigration Bureau will notify the embassy in China, and then the embassy will send a notice to the applicant and start the visa formalities.
(4) After receiving the notice from the French Embassy in China, the applicant first goes to the local provincial or municipal hospital for physical examination, and the report of the examination results must be signed by the doctor and stamped with the official seal.
(5) Finally, apply for an entry visa at the French Embassy in China with a notice, passport, health certificate and my photo.

4. Three living forms in France
The first type: "excellent talents" residence permit (La carte compéces et talents).
It is characterized by changing once every three years and can work in France (employees or businessmen).
The second type: "foreign employee" residence permit (La Carte de sé jour Salarié en mission).
Like the first residence permit, it is renewed every three years, and the expatriate staff can hold this multi-year residence permit through the first secondment or assignment within the enterprise. Both of the above residences have the advantage of accompanying family members (spouses and children). Family members hold a "family" residence permit and can automatically obtain the right to work without applying for a work permit.
